使用谷歌瀏覽器進(jìn)行網(wǎng)絡(luò)分析
在當(dāng)今數(shù)字化時(shí)代,網(wǎng)絡(luò)分析是理解和優(yōu)化網(wǎng)頁(yè)性能的重要工具。谷歌瀏覽器(Google Chrome)不僅是一個(gè)流行的網(wǎng)頁(yè)瀏覽器,還提供了強(qiáng)大的開發(fā)者工具,幫助開發(fā)者和網(wǎng)絡(luò)分析師進(jìn)行深入的網(wǎng)絡(luò)分析。本文將介紹如何使用谷歌瀏覽器進(jìn)行網(wǎng)絡(luò)分析,以及在這一過程中需要注意的幾個(gè)關(guān)鍵要素。
首先,打開谷歌瀏覽器并訪問您希望分析的網(wǎng)頁(yè)。要啟動(dòng)開發(fā)者工具,您可以右鍵點(diǎn)擊頁(yè)面并選擇“檢查”,或者使用快捷鍵Ctrl+Shift+I(Windows)或Cmd+Option+I(Mac)。在開發(fā)者工具窗口中,切換到“網(wǎng)絡(luò)”標(biāo)簽頁(yè)。在這里,您可以看到所有與網(wǎng)頁(yè)相關(guān)的網(wǎng)絡(luò)請(qǐng)求,包括HTML、CSS、JavaScript文件,圖片等等。
網(wǎng)絡(luò)標(biāo)簽頁(yè)提供了多種分析工具,幫助您深入理解網(wǎng)頁(yè)的加載性能和資源使用情況。首先,您可以通過點(diǎn)擊“清除”按鈕來重置網(wǎng)絡(luò)請(qǐng)求列表,使其在您重新加載頁(yè)面時(shí)更加清晰。接下來,重新加載頁(yè)面(按F5或刷新按鈕),您將看到頁(yè)面加載過程中所發(fā)出的所有網(wǎng)絡(luò)請(qǐng)求的詳細(xì)列表。這些請(qǐng)求會(huì)顯示出各個(gè)資源的狀態(tài)碼、請(qǐng)求時(shí)間、響應(yīng)時(shí)間等關(guān)鍵信息。
在進(jìn)行網(wǎng)絡(luò)分析時(shí),有幾個(gè)重要指標(biāo)值得關(guān)注。比如,請(qǐng)求的“時(shí)間”列顯示了每個(gè)請(qǐng)求從發(fā)起到完成所花費(fèi)的時(shí)間。這對(duì)于識(shí)別潛在的性能瓶頸至關(guān)重要。通過觀察哪些資源花費(fèi)的時(shí)間過長(zhǎng),您可以針對(duì)性地去優(yōu)化這些資源,例如壓縮圖片、合并CSS和JavaScript文件等。
另外,檢查響應(yīng)碼也是網(wǎng)絡(luò)分析中不可忽視的一步。狀態(tài)碼,如200表示成功,404表示未找到,500表示服務(wù)器錯(cuò)誤等,都會(huì)影響用戶體驗(yàn)。您可以通過分析這些狀態(tài)碼來發(fā)現(xiàn)并修復(fù)潛在的錯(cuò)誤,確保網(wǎng)頁(yè)的順利運(yùn)行。
除了查看各個(gè)請(qǐng)求的詳細(xì)信息,谷歌瀏覽器的網(wǎng)絡(luò)分析工具還支持過濾和分組功能。您可以通過輸入關(guān)鍵詞或使用過濾器來集中關(guān)注特定類型的請(qǐng)求(如XHR、JS、CSS等)。此外,您還可以根據(jù)請(qǐng)求的大小、類型或其他自定義標(biāo)準(zhǔn)對(duì)請(qǐng)求進(jìn)行排序。這使得在大量網(wǎng)絡(luò)請(qǐng)求中尋找特定信息變得更加高效。
另一項(xiàng)強(qiáng)大的功能是性能跟蹤。在網(wǎng)絡(luò)標(biāo)簽頁(yè)的右上角,您可以找到"保存所有作為HAR"的選項(xiàng)。HAR(HTTP Archive)文件可以保存所有網(wǎng)絡(luò)請(qǐng)求的詳細(xì)信息,方便后續(xù)分析。在遇到性能問題時(shí),您可以將該文件分享給團(tuán)隊(duì)成員或進(jìn)行進(jìn)一步的分析。這種記錄方式不僅可以用于當(dāng)前分析,還可以為未來的優(yōu)化提供寶貴的數(shù)據(jù)支持。
除了基礎(chǔ)的網(wǎng)絡(luò)分析,谷歌瀏覽器的開發(fā)者工具還可以與性能監(jiān)測(cè)工具結(jié)合,以獲得更全面的分析結(jié)果。例如,使用“性能”標(biāo)簽頁(yè),可以錄制用戶交互過程中的所有活動(dòng),幫助您獲取更直觀的性能數(shù)據(jù)。這使得在分析網(wǎng)絡(luò)請(qǐng)求的同時(shí),也能綜合看待整個(gè)網(wǎng)頁(yè)的性能表現(xiàn)。
最后,記住,網(wǎng)絡(luò)分析的目標(biāo)不僅是發(fā)現(xiàn)問題,更是優(yōu)化用戶體驗(yàn)。在數(shù)據(jù)分析的過程中,結(jié)合用戶行為的反饋和性能指標(biāo)的觀察,您將能夠針對(duì)性地進(jìn)行網(wǎng)站的優(yōu)化調(diào)整,提升網(wǎng)頁(yè)的加載速度和用戶體驗(yàn)。
總結(jié)而言,使用谷歌瀏覽器進(jìn)行網(wǎng)絡(luò)分析,不僅操作簡(jiǎn)單,還提供了強(qiáng)大的功能和多維度的視角,使開發(fā)者和分析師能夠有效地解決性能問題、提升用戶體驗(yàn)。無論您是初學(xué)者還是經(jīng)驗(yàn)豐富的專業(yè)人士,掌握這些技巧都將為您的工作增添不小的助力。